In the Register's classification, #119791 belongs to the Cyan Color Family, featuring High Saturation and Neutral brightness. The mix behind it: rgb(17, 151, 145) — 6.7% red, 59.2% green, 56.9% blue; the print equivalent is CMYK 53 / 0 / 2 / 41. Curious how these numbers work? Read our RGB color codes guide.

#119791 is a energetic, saturated cyan that holds a balanced mid-tone. It is a natural fit for bold branding moments and attention-grabbing details. In The Official Register of Color Names it is a hair away from Aesthetic Teal (#0D9494). Its next-closest registered neighbors are ChaosDragon (#139084) and Niagara (#06A189).

In RGB terms — rgb(17, 151, 145) — the green channel does the heavy lifting here. If you plan to put text on a #119791 background, choose black — the contrast ratio is 5.9:1 (passing WCAG AA), while white manages only 3.6:1. #119791 color harmonies

Color harmonies are pleasing color schemes created according to their position on a color wheel.

Complementary

Complementary color schemes are made by picking two opposite colors con the color wheel. They appear vibrant near to each other.

Complementary color schemes

Split complementary

Split complementary schemes are like complementary but they uses two adiacent colors of the complement. They are more flexible than complementary ones.

Split complementary color scheme

Analogous

Analogous color schemes are made by picking three colors that are next to each other on the color wheel. They are perceived as calm and serene.

Analogous color scheme

Triadic

Triadic color schemes are created by picking three colors equally spaced on the color wheel. They appear quite contrasted and multicolored.

Triadic color scheme

Tetradic

Tetradic color schemes are made form two couples of complementary colors in a rectangular shape on the color wheel.

Tetradic color scheme

Square

Square color schemes are like tetradic arranged in a square instead of rectangle. Colors appear even more contrasting.
